CORESTEMCHEMON Inc.'s (KOSDAQ:166480) Price Is Right But Growth Is Lacking

Simply Wall St

You may think that with a price-to-sales (or "P/S") ratio of 3x CORESTEMCHEMON Inc. (KOSDAQ:166480) is definitely a stock worth checking out, seeing as almost half of all the Biotechs companies in Korea have P/S ratios greater than 10.9x and even P/S above 32x aren't out of the ordinary. Although, it's not wise to just take the P/S at face value as there may be an explanation why it's so limited.

Is There Any Revenue Growth Forecasted For CORESTEMCHEMON?

CORESTEMCHEMON's P/S ratio would be typical for a company that's expected to deliver very poor growth or even falling revenue, and importantly, perform much worse than the industry.

In reviewing the last year of financials, we were disheartened to see the company's revenues fell to the tune of 15%. As a result, revenue from three years ago have also fallen 4.9% overall. Therefore, it's fair to say the revenue growth recently has been undesirable for the company.

Comparing that to the industry, which is predicted to deliver 67% growth in the next 12 months, the company's downward momentum based on recent medium-term revenue results is a sobering picture.

With this information, we are not surprised that CORESTEMCHEMON is trading at a P/S lower than the industry. However, we think shrinking revenues are unlikely to lead to a stable P/S over the longer term, which could set up shareholders for future disappointment. Even just maintaining these prices could be difficult to achieve as recent revenue trends are already weighing down the shares.

The Bottom Line On CORESTEMCHEMON's P/S

It's argued the price-to-sales ratio is an inferior measure of value within certain industries, but it can be a powerful business sentiment indicator.

It's no surprise that CORESTEMCHEMON maintains its low P/S off the back of its sliding revenue over the medium-term. Right now shareholders are accepting the low P/S as they concede future revenue probably won't provide any pleasant surprises either. If recent medium-term revenue trends continue, it's hard to see the share price moving strongly in either direction in the near future under these circumstances.
